Engineers from University of California, Chester and Horvath, demolished the cherished view that public transportation will have a smaller carbon print that private cars, trucks and planes. Private automobiles have a smaller print than public modes of transport. How?

Well, of course when you measure tail pipe emissions of a car or SUV versus a train or bus, the carbon output is great. However, one should measure everything involved in transport to get a fair idea of carbon prints. These two engineers looked at the full life cycle of eleven modes of transportation and tailpipe emissions. They got a clear picture of things by examining emissions discharged in building the infrastructure and maintaining it over its lifetime, building the car, train or plane and what it takes to run them.

In brief, they found that the carbon footprint of rail was greater than that of cars and light trucks. When passenger numbers are considered, cars and light trucks are even more green that the rails.
